About
Jim Walden is a nationally recognized trial lawyer with decades of experience handling complex criminal, civil, and regulatory matters. Known for his creativity and determination, he has built a career taking on high-stakes cases and achieving results where others could not. Walden has represented corporate executives, public officials, whistleblowers, and groups of individuals, often stepping into cases at critical stages and turning them around through strategic planning and relentless advocacy.
Walden earned his J.D., magna cum laude, from Temple University School of Law, where he served as Editor of the Temple Law Review and received the Israel Packel Memorial Award for Distinguished Scholastic Performance. He also earned his B.A., cum laude, from Hamilton College. Following law school, he clerked for Hon. Anthony J. Scirica on the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it, gaining early experience that shaped his career.
Over the years, Walden has successfully defended clients facing investigations, prosecutions, and civil disputes. He persuaded federal authorities to drop inquiries against a former financial executive, reversed wrongful convictions, and won dismissals in high-profile fraud cases. His work has protected corporate leaders, restored reputations, and provided relief for individuals and communities. His focus on uncovering facts and exposing weaknesses in government and corporate claims has consistently led to victories for those he represents.
Jim Walden’s influence reaches beyond the courtroom, where his advocacy has produced lasting reforms and significant policy changes. He has advanced anti-bullying protections for students, secured safer housing conditions for public tenants, and helped pass groundbreaking legislation criminalizing doping fraud in sports. Through diligence, vision, and a commitment to fairness, Walden has left an indelible mark on both the legal profession and the lives of those he has defended.
